+ On the other hand, if your goal is to limit the amount of system
+ resources consumed by BitBake tasks, setting :term:`BB_NUMBER_THREADS`
+ to a number lower than the number of CPU threads in your machine
+ won't be sufficient. That's because each package will still be built
+ and installed through a number of parallel jobs specified by the
+ :term:`PARALLEL_MAKE` variable, which is by default the number of CPU
+ threads in your system, and is not impacted by the
+ :term:`BB_NUMBER_THREADS` value.
+
+ So, if you set :term:`BB_NUMBER_THREADS` to "1" but don't set
+ :term:`PARALLEL_MAKE`, most of your system resources will be consumed
+ anyway.
+
+ Therefore, if you intend to reduce the load of your build system by
+ setting :term:`BB_NUMBER_THREADS` to a relatively low value compared
+ to the number of CPU threads on your system, you should also set
+ :term:`PARALLEL_MAKE` to a similarly low value.
+
+ An alternative to using :term:`BB_NUMBER_THREADS` to keep the usage
+ of build system resources under control is to use the smarter
+ :term:`BB_PRESSURE_MAX_CPU`, :term:`BB_PRESSURE_MAX_IO` or
+ :term:`BB_PRESSURE_MAX_MEMORY` controls. They will prevent BitBake
+ from starting new tasks as long as thresholds are exceeded. Anyway,
+ as with :term:`BB_NUMBER_THREADS`, such controls won't prevent the
+ tasks already being run from using all CPU threads on the system
+ if :term:`PARALLEL_MAKE` is not set to a low value.
